    Upgrading from 10.04 to 11.1?

    Is it possible to accomplish this? Or do I have to install each subsequent version until I reach 11.1?
    When I run the update manager it never informs me of a new release.

    Re: Upgrading from 10.04 to 11.1?

    No, you can't upgrade from 10.04 directly to 11.04. The only upgrade paths available for 10.04 are:
    10.04 -> 11.10
    10.04 -> 12.04 (when it gets released)

    Re: Upgrading from 10.04 to 11.1?

    With 10.04 it is a LTS long term support. It will let you upgrade to 12.04 when it comes out.

    There is a setting in update manager to change from LTS to the 6 month releases.
